_fil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true,sizingMethod=scale,src=绝对路径);_background:0;
您还没有登录,请您登录后再发表评论
PNG是一种优秀的图像格式,尤其适用于需要半透明效果的设计,但IE6只支持8位的PNG图像,而不支持带有alpha通道的24位PNG图像,导致了透明或半透明部分显示为黑色或不透明。这个问题让许多设计师和开发者头痛不已。...
- **选择器限制**:IE6不支持子代选择器(`>`)、相邻兄弟选择器(`+`)或通用兄弟选择器(`~`)。IE7虽有改进,但在某些情况下仍存在问题。 - **盒模型问题**:IE6、IE7默认使用不同的盒模型解释方式,导致元素尺寸...
虽然现代浏览器普遍支持`opacity`属性,但在早期的一些浏览器版本中,如Internet Explorer 6-8,并不支持这一标准。为了确保跨浏览器的兼容性,开发者通常会采用一些额外的技术手段来实现透明效果。以下是一些常用的...
标题中的“ie-css3(让ie6 ie7 ue8支持css3).rar”指的是一个针对Internet Explorer(IE)浏览器的解决方案,尤其是版本6、7和8,这些版本不原生支持CSS3的新特性。这个压缩包包含了一个名为“ie-css3(让ie678支持css...
首先,我们需要理解为什么IE6不支持PNG透明。PNG-24格式允许半透明和全透明效果,但IE6只支持8位的PNG-8,而这种格式最多只能有256种颜色,无法实现半透明。因此,当你在IE6中使用PNG-24格式的图片时,透明部分会...
2. **透明度支持**:Firefox支持`opacity`属性,而IE6不支持,IE7仅部分支持。为兼容IE,可以使用`filter`属性,例如`filter: alpha(opacity=50)`。 3. **浮动元素清除**:Firefox通常处理浮动元素的清除较好,而IE...
- PNG-24:提供24位颜色深度,支持真彩色,但IE6不支持其透明性。 2. **CSS滤镜技术**: - IE6浏览器使用特定的CSS滤镜属性来模拟PNG透明。例如,可以使用`filter:progid:DXImageTransform.Microsoft....
总结起来,"IE6完美解决PNG背景透明"是一个关于如何使用DD_belatedPNG JavaScript库来解决Internet Explorer 6浏览器对PNG透明度不支持问题的解决方案。这个库通过JavaScript和CSS的结合,使得在IE6下也能呈现出与...
2. **透明度支持**:IE6不支持CSS的`opacity`属性,但可以通过滤镜(filter)实现透明效果,如`filter:alpha(opacity=50)`。IE7和IE8则部分支持`opacity`,但效果不如现代浏览器稳定。 3. **浮动元素的清除**:IE6...
其次,IE6不支持一些CSS选择器,例如类选择器的组合(如`div p`或`div .class`)、伪类(如`:hover`,在非链接元素上无效)、以及`:first-child`等。这意味着在编写CSS时,可能需要为IE6提供专门的规则,通常通过...
这样,即使IE6不支持PNG透明,也可以通过调整背景位置来实现透明效果。 4. **JavaScript透明修复库**:除了DD_belatedPNG之外,还有其他JavaScript库如 PIE (Position: :absolutely!),它们也致力于解决这个问题。...
由于IE6不支持CSS3中的`opacity`属性,因此在实现背景图片透明或者图片透明效果时,开发者需要采用特殊的技术来解决这一问题。以下是对“IE6透明解决方案,背景图片透明”这个主题的详细解释: 1. **PNG-24格式的...
2. **IE6的PNG透明问题**:IE6不支持PNG24的阿尔法透明,导致图片背景显示为黑色或不透明。对于PNG8,只有256色以下的颜色和单色透明可以正常显示,复杂的透明效果无法实现。 3. **JavaScript解决方案**:为了克服...
9. `display`属性兼容:IE6不支持`display:table-cell;`,可使用`display:block;`和`float:left;`模拟表格单元格效果。 10. **浮动元素居中**:IE6-8对浮动元素的居中处理与其他浏览器不同,可以利用负边距或者绝对...
5. **图片精灵和CSS Sprites**:由于旧版IE不支持CSS3的背景定位和透明度,可以使用图片精灵技术来实现多状态按钮和半透明效果。 6. **滤镜(Filters)**:IE6、7、8支持CSS滤镜,如`progid:DXImageTransform....
3. **PNG半透明图片**:IE6不支持PNG-24的透明效果,这可能导致透明度显示不正确。可以使用JavaScript库如DD_belatedPNG或CSS滤镜解决,但这些方法可能影响性能。最佳实践是在设计阶段尽量避免使用半透明PNG图片,转...
4. **条件注释**:IE6特有的条件注释可以用来针对IE6应用特定的CSS样式,确保只在IE6下启用透明修复代码,不影响其他浏览器。 5. **升级或替换浏览器**:尽管这是最理想的解决方案,但实际操作中由于各种原因(如...
3. 对于需要透明效果的PNG24图片,避免在CSS中使用`opacity`属性,因为IE6不支持。 4. 如果需要,可以通过`DD_belatedPNG.fix`方法修复特定的DOM元素,使其支持PNG透明。 总的来说,"ie6透明图片js"是一种利用...
解决PNG在IE下的透明度问题,需要对CSS、JavaScript以及浏览器兼容性有深入理解。同时,随着现代浏览器的普及,这些问题已经逐渐减少,但在维护旧项目或支持较旧浏览器时,仍然需要考虑这些问题。在开发过程中,应该...
/* 为了防止IE6/7的透明度问题,添加这个 */ zoom: 1; *zoom: 1; } <div class="bg-image"></div> ``` 在这个例子中,我们创建了一个类名为`.bg-image`的div,为其设置背景图片,并应用了`background-...
相关推荐
PNG是一种优秀的图像格式,尤其适用于需要半透明效果的设计,但IE6只支持8位的PNG图像,而不支持带有alpha通道的24位PNG图像,导致了透明或半透明部分显示为黑色或不透明。这个问题让许多设计师和开发者头痛不已。...
- **选择器限制**:IE6不支持子代选择器(`>`)、相邻兄弟选择器(`+`)或通用兄弟选择器(`~`)。IE7虽有改进,但在某些情况下仍存在问题。 - **盒模型问题**:IE6、IE7默认使用不同的盒模型解释方式,导致元素尺寸...
虽然现代浏览器普遍支持`opacity`属性,但在早期的一些浏览器版本中,如Internet Explorer 6-8,并不支持这一标准。为了确保跨浏览器的兼容性,开发者通常会采用一些额外的技术手段来实现透明效果。以下是一些常用的...
标题中的“ie-css3(让ie6 ie7 ue8支持css3).rar”指的是一个针对Internet Explorer(IE)浏览器的解决方案,尤其是版本6、7和8,这些版本不原生支持CSS3的新特性。这个压缩包包含了一个名为“ie-css3(让ie678支持css...
首先,我们需要理解为什么IE6不支持PNG透明。PNG-24格式允许半透明和全透明效果,但IE6只支持8位的PNG-8,而这种格式最多只能有256种颜色,无法实现半透明。因此,当你在IE6中使用PNG-24格式的图片时,透明部分会...
2. **透明度支持**:Firefox支持`opacity`属性,而IE6不支持,IE7仅部分支持。为兼容IE,可以使用`filter`属性,例如`filter: alpha(opacity=50)`。 3. **浮动元素清除**:Firefox通常处理浮动元素的清除较好,而IE...
- PNG-24:提供24位颜色深度,支持真彩色,但IE6不支持其透明性。 2. **CSS滤镜技术**: - IE6浏览器使用特定的CSS滤镜属性来模拟PNG透明。例如,可以使用`filter:progid:DXImageTransform.Microsoft....
总结起来,"IE6完美解决PNG背景透明"是一个关于如何使用DD_belatedPNG JavaScript库来解决Internet Explorer 6浏览器对PNG透明度不支持问题的解决方案。这个库通过JavaScript和CSS的结合,使得在IE6下也能呈现出与...
2. **透明度支持**:IE6不支持CSS的`opacity`属性,但可以通过滤镜(filter)实现透明效果,如`filter:alpha(opacity=50)`。IE7和IE8则部分支持`opacity`,但效果不如现代浏览器稳定。 3. **浮动元素的清除**:IE6...
其次,IE6不支持一些CSS选择器,例如类选择器的组合(如`div p`或`div .class`)、伪类(如`:hover`,在非链接元素上无效)、以及`:first-child`等。这意味着在编写CSS时,可能需要为IE6提供专门的规则,通常通过...
这样,即使IE6不支持PNG透明,也可以通过调整背景位置来实现透明效果。 4. **JavaScript透明修复库**:除了DD_belatedPNG之外,还有其他JavaScript库如 PIE (Position: :absolutely!),它们也致力于解决这个问题。...
由于IE6不支持CSS3中的`opacity`属性,因此在实现背景图片透明或者图片透明效果时,开发者需要采用特殊的技术来解决这一问题。以下是对“IE6透明解决方案,背景图片透明”这个主题的详细解释: 1. **PNG-24格式的...
2. **IE6的PNG透明问题**:IE6不支持PNG24的阿尔法透明,导致图片背景显示为黑色或不透明。对于PNG8,只有256色以下的颜色和单色透明可以正常显示,复杂的透明效果无法实现。 3. **JavaScript解决方案**:为了克服...
9. `display`属性兼容:IE6不支持`display:table-cell;`,可使用`display:block;`和`float:left;`模拟表格单元格效果。 10. **浮动元素居中**:IE6-8对浮动元素的居中处理与其他浏览器不同,可以利用负边距或者绝对...
5. **图片精灵和CSS Sprites**:由于旧版IE不支持CSS3的背景定位和透明度,可以使用图片精灵技术来实现多状态按钮和半透明效果。 6. **滤镜(Filters)**:IE6、7、8支持CSS滤镜,如`progid:DXImageTransform....
3. **PNG半透明图片**:IE6不支持PNG-24的透明效果,这可能导致透明度显示不正确。可以使用JavaScript库如DD_belatedPNG或CSS滤镜解决,但这些方法可能影响性能。最佳实践是在设计阶段尽量避免使用半透明PNG图片,转...
4. **条件注释**:IE6特有的条件注释可以用来针对IE6应用特定的CSS样式,确保只在IE6下启用透明修复代码,不影响其他浏览器。 5. **升级或替换浏览器**:尽管这是最理想的解决方案,但实际操作中由于各种原因(如...
3. 对于需要透明效果的PNG24图片,避免在CSS中使用`opacity`属性,因为IE6不支持。 4. 如果需要,可以通过`DD_belatedPNG.fix`方法修复特定的DOM元素,使其支持PNG透明。 总的来说,"ie6透明图片js"是一种利用...
解决PNG在IE下的透明度问题,需要对CSS、JavaScript以及浏览器兼容性有深入理解。同时,随着现代浏览器的普及,这些问题已经逐渐减少,但在维护旧项目或支持较旧浏览器时,仍然需要考虑这些问题。在开发过程中,应该...
/* 为了防止IE6/7的透明度问题,添加这个 */ zoom: 1; *zoom: 1; } <div class="bg-image"></div> ``` 在这个例子中,我们创建了一个类名为`.bg-image`的div,为其设置背景图片,并应用了`background-...